Cariama santacrucensis is an extinct species of seriema, which lived during the Early Miocene. The holotype specimen is MPM-PV 3511; the fossil is an incomplete skull from the Puesto Estancia La Costa fossil formation in Southern Santa Cruz Province, Argentina.{{cite web |last1=Noriega |first1=Noriega |title=Cariama santacrucensis |url=https://paleobiodb.org/classic/checkTaxonInfo?taxon_no=336928&is_real_user=1 |website=PBDB |publisher=2009 |access-date=October 13, 2024}}
